WebStep 1: Unplug your mini-fridge. Step 2: Locate your fridge’s condenser coils. These look like a wavy metal tube winding on a grid pattern at the back of the fridge. If your coils are underneath the unit, you may have to remove the base grille to get to them. Step 3: Use a refrigerator condenser cleaning coil brush to clean the coils.
